An electrical load is a component or device that consumes electrical energy to perform work, such as lighting, heating, or powering machinery. It converts electrical energy into other forms of energy, such as heat, light, or mechanical energy. Loads can be resistive (like heaters), inductive (like motors), or capacitive (like capacitors), and they are essential for the functioning of electrical circuits.

A battery is a device that produces an electric current by converting chemical energy into electrical energy. This process involves the movement of ions between electrodes within the battery, generating a flow of electrons through a circuit.
